Bev RIM -----Original Message----- From: TechNet [mailto:[log in to unmask]] On Behalf Of Bev Christian Sent: Monday, March 09, 2009 8:58 PM To: [log in to unmask] Subject: Re: [TN] DEHP and/or BPAs Chris, I would be very surprised if DEHP is used in ordinary printed circuit boards. Phthalates of this type are usually added to plastics to make them more pliable. So the main place to look for them is in wire and cable sheathing. With regards to bisphenol A, it could conceivably be present as an impurity in tetrabromobiphenol A, but even if it was, the TBBPA (and any BPA) would/should be polymerized in the formation of the final board polymer. I equivocate because it would depend on the ratio of starting materials and how complete the reaction is. We really need one of the board guys to speak to this.
